Michael Achimugu, NCAA’s director of public affairs and consumer protection, said the incident took place around 3:02 pm on Wednesday.
He explained that Martins bypassed airport security and made his way to the plane, attempting to hide near the landing gear as the aircraft prepared for take-off.
Ground security officers quickly detained him and handed him over to the airport police for further investigation.
During preliminary questioning, Martins told authorities he believed the plane was flying to the United States and had planned to leave the country by hiding in the aircraft’s undercarriage.
Achimugu said, “At approximately 1502 hours, a male, identified as Segun Martins, gained unauthorised access to the foot of an Overland aircraft that was about to taxi for takeoff and attempted to conceal himself between the aircraft tyres.
“Ground security apprehended the individual. He was immediately handed over to the Airport Police for further investigation.
“Mr Segun Martins stated that he believed the aircraft was bound for the United States of America and intended to escape by hiding on the aircraft.”
He stated that investigations into the incident are ongoing.
